Lets compare vitamin content per 7 ounces of Sunflower Seed Butter vs Dry-roasted Peanuts:
- 7 ounces of Sunflower Seed Butter have 2.4 times more Vitamin B9, more Vitamin C and 4.6 times more Vitamin E than Dry-roasted Peanuts.
- While 7 oz of Dry-roasted Peanuts, no salt contain 2.9 times more Vitamin B1 and 2.1 times more Vitamin B3 than Sunflower Seed Butter no Salt.
- Both Sunflower Seed Butter and Dry-roasted Peanuts provide similar amounts of Vitamin B2, Vitamin B5 and Vitamin B6 per seven ounces.
- 7 ounces of Dry-roasted Peanuts have insufficient amounts of Vitamin C
- Both Sunflower Seed Butter no Salt as well as Dry-roasted Peanuts, no salt have insufficient amounts of Vitamin B12 and Vitamin D in seven ounces.
Comparing minerals per 7 ounces for Sunflower Seed Butter vs Dry-roasted Peanuts:
- 7 ounces of Sunflower Seed Butter have 3.7 times more Copper, 2.6 times more Iron, 1.7 times more Magnesium, 1.8 times more Phosphorus, 11.2 times more Selenium and 1.8 times more Zinc than Dry-roasted Peanuts.
- Both Sunflower Seed Butter and Dry-roasted Peanuts contain similar levels of Calcium, Manganese and Potassium per seven ounces.
Comparison of macro-nutrients per 7 ounces:
- 7 ounces of Sunflower Seed Butter have 1.9 times more Omega 3 and 2.2 times more Sugars than Dry-roasted Peanuts.
- While 7 oz of Dry-roasted Peanuts, no salt contain 1.7 times more Saturated Fat, 1.5 times more Fiber and 1.4 times more Protein than Sunflower Seed Butter no Salt.
- Both Sunflower Seed Butter and Dry-roasted Peanuts offer comparable quantities of Energy, Fat, Omega 6 and Carbohydrate per seven ounces.
- 7 ounces of Dry-roasted Peanuts provide inadequate amounts of Omega 3
